Single malt whiskey market to hit $3B by 2032, driven by premium demand and global expansion

The global single malt whiskey market, valued at $2.4 billion in 2025, is projected to grow to $3 billion by 2032 with a CAGR of 3.2%. Growth is fueled by rising consumer interest in premium artisanal spirits, expanding global distribution, and innovative marketing targeting younger, diverse audiences. Advances in production techniques and e-commerce also broaden market reach, while whiskey tourism and limited-edition releases enhance brand appeal. Key regions include the U.S., China, and Scotland, with Scotch whiskey expected to lead growth. This trend reflects a broader shift toward luxury and authentic beverage experiences worldwide.
